Who can join

18 and older, any sex, with Psoriasis or Cardiovascular Diseases.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.

Sponsor's own description

In a prospective cohort study (n = 1.000), the investigators aim to investigate the correlation between cardiac biomarkers and advanced echocardiography and determine whether these are prognostic markers of heart disease in patients suffering from psoriasis.
